About Protera:

Protera Technologies is a global leader in cloud hosting and managed services for SAP-centric organizations. Our commitment is to help businesses transform their IT landscape and accelerate their operations through innovative solutions.

Location: Remote

We are seeking a detail-oriented and analytical PowerBI Analyst to join our growing team at Protera. This role focuses on leveraging PowerBI to transform data into actionable insights to support our business decision-making processes.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in data analysis and reporting, with a proven ability to create impactful visualizations and reports using PowerBI.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Design, develop, and maintain interactive PowerBI reports and dashboards that provide insights into key business performance indicators.
  • Work closely with stakeholders to understand their reporting needs and translate those requirements into effective data visualizations.
  • Collaborate with data engineers and IT team to extract, transform, and load (ETL) data from various sources into PowerBI.
  • Analyze complex datasets to identify trends, patterns, and opportunities for improvement.
  • Ensure data accuracy and integrity in reports and dashboards.
  • Conduct training sessions for end-users to maximize the effectiveness of PowerBI tools in their reporting and analysis tasks.
  • Stay up-to-date with the latest PowerBI features and best practices to continuously enhance reporting capabilities.

Requirements

Required Skills:

  • Proven experience working with Microsoft PowerBI for report development.
  • Strong understanding of data visualization principles and best practices.
  • Experience in data modeling and building effective dashboards within PowerBI.
  • Proficiency in SQL for querying databases and transforming data.
  • Familiarity with ETL processes and data integration techniques.
  • Analytical mindset with excellent probl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ent communication skills to convey complex data insights effectively to non-technical stakeholders.

Preferred Skills:

  • Experience with data warehousing concepts.
  • Knowledge of DAX (Data Analysis Expressions) for building metrics in PowerBI.
  • Exposure to R or Python for advanced analytical capabilities.
  • Ability to work in an agile environment and adapt to changing requirements.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Data Science, Information Technology, Business Analytics, or a related field.
  • Minimum of 3 years of experience in data analysis and reporting, with a focus on PowerBI.
  • Experience working in a cloud-based environment (e.g., Azure) is a plus.

What you need to know about the Seattle Tech Scene

Home to tech titans like Microsoft and Amazon, Seattle punches far above its weight in innovation. But its surrounding mountains, sprinkled with world-famous hiking trails and climbing routes, make the city a destination for outdoorsy types as well. Established as a logging town before shifting to shipbuilding and logistics, the Emerald City is now known for its contributions to aerospace, software, biotech and cloud computing. And its status as a thriving tech ecosystem is attracting out-of-town companies looking to establish new tech and engineering hubs.

Key Facts About Seattle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 287,000; 13%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Amazon, Microsoft, Meta,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, software, biotechnology,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Madrona, Fuse, Tola, Maveron
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Washington, Seattle University, Seattle Pacific University, Allen Institute for Brain Science,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, Seattle Children’s Research Institute
